The Economic Financial Crimes Commission last night released 58 out of 69 students of Obafemi Awolowo University, Ile-Ife, Osun State, arrested earlier on Wednesday, November 1.

LIB had earlier reported that operatives of the anti-graft agency carried out a sting operation and arrested no fewer than 70 students of the university.

The officials stormed the Fine Touch and Superb hostels in Oduduwa Estate, Ile-Ife, at about 2am, broke into rooms, and arrested the students. 

A statement released by the agency claimed that they were arrested following actionable intelligence on their suspected involvement in fraudulent internet-related  activities. The agency claimed credible intelligence linked Oduduwa Estate with activities of suspected internet fraudsters.

The statement mentioned that items recovered include exotic cars, 190 mobile phones and 40 laptops among others.

Later in the night, 58 of the arrested students were released after they were found not guilty.
